Job Summary
JR Hobbs is a multi-state provider of HVAC mechanical installations for new construction apartments, commercial buildings and for preventive maintenance service. The Payroll Specialist is responsible for the accurate and timely processing of weekly payroll using the Paycom system while ensuring compliance with federal, state, and local regulations. This part-time role supports a fast-paced environment and works closely with Human Resources, managers and field operations to maintain payroll accuracy and employee satisfaction.
Key Responsibilities
Process weekly payroll for hourly and salaried employees using Paycom HRIS system
Ensure accurate system calculation of wages, overtime, bonuses, per diem, and deductions
Maintain and audit employee payroll records in Paycom, including new hires, terminations, pay changes, and garnishments
Review payroll previews, timecards, and exception reports to identify and resolve discrepancies prior to payroll submission
Partner with HR and Operations to validate timekeeping, job costing, and labor allocations
Manage payroll taxes, benefit deductions, and retirement contributions within Paycom
File certified Payroll weekly in Elations software system for Davis Bacon/ HUD jobs.
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local wage and hour laws
Respond to employee payroll inquiries promptly and professionally
Prepare payroll reports and documentation for audits and internal review
Maintain payroll calendars and meet all weekly payroll deadlines
Safeguard the confidentiality of payroll and employee information
Qualifications
3+ years of payroll processing experience in a weekly payroll environment for hourly and salaried employees.
Hands-on experience with Paycom, ADP, Paychex or similar payroll software required.
Strong knowledge of wage and hour laws, payroll taxes and related programs.
Experience auditing timecards and resolving payroll discrepancies.
Proficiency in Microsoft Excel; pivot tables a plus, for weekly leadership reporting
Excellent attention to detail and organizational skills
Ability to work independently and meet weekly deadlines in a part-time capacity.
Excellent customer service, team player attitude in employee interactions.
Bilingual english/spanish, a plus.
Preferred Qualifications
Certified Payroll Professional (CPP) or Fundamental Payroll Certification (FPC)
Multi-state payroll rule experience
Experience supporting field-based, non-tech savvy hourly employees
Familiarity with Paycom Time & Labor Reporting, 401K Benefits Administration, and Employee Self-Service modules
